I got your point, and to be frank with you, the PC versions of those exclusives so far aren't as fantastic as you think. Forza, gears of war, they all had their fair share of problems on PC at launch.

At launch maybe, but many console games have had huge problems at launch too, I think its alright as long as the problems are fixed quickly.

The main issue about PC ports isn't because they were built for the consoles ground up. The developers of the ports were inexperienced or just half hearted about it. Batman arkham knight was outsourced to a less experienced developer who ended up messing up the port. I dunno dishonored 2 is outsourced or not but the PC port was crap as well; however Prey was from arkane studios as well same as dishonored 2, and there were no issues whatsoever. Bayonetta and vanquish were originally console games only, and yet the ports were done fantastically. Final fantasy XIII and XIII-2 were a mess on PC, but lightning returns was amazing.

Its all about experience and priorities, not because the game is a console port or not. In the first place, every game is being developed using a PC, no? You don't see ppl typing c++ codes using a dualshock 4 right? lol
